Jets core special teams player Kris Boyd raised teammates’ spirits with a surprise visit to the team facility on Wednesday.

“It was awesome to see him,” Jets tight end Jeremy Ruckert said, via Rich Cimini of ESPN. “It’s not something that we at all thought or knew was going to happen today, so it was a good surprise to see him with such high hopes and positive energy. . . . It was cool, a good moment for us to get back around him and for him to be around us.”

Boyd was shot in the abdomen on Nov. 16 during an altercation outside a Manhattan restaurant. He posted an update on his recovery a week ago, writing that he had returned to the hospital “due to my health issues.”

That was the last update on his condition until his Wednesday visit to the team facility.
